Sat 694336007652032

decimal
138867.1007652032
degree
0°138867′1779″1007652032‴
percentile
33.063619448371526%
name
ixwfbqpvcvx
cycle
0
epoch
0
period
68
block
138867
offset
1007652032
timestamp
rarity
common